Dr. Heinrich Gautier, former Director, Psychiatric Services, Lilac Hills Institute, has released the journal written by Simon P while undergoing intensive non-interventionist therapy. He may be criticised by some colleagues for releasing the journal, but that is a risk he is prepared to take because he believes it is vital that others learn from all that transpired during the time that Simon P spent in therapeutic care. He wants others to see how, given little more than a self-appropriate medium and minimal guidance, clients can use intensive non-interventionist therapy to jolt themselves out of memory lapses, denial and psychological barriers that inhibit the process of self-understanding, and can then move forward into the process of self-awareness and, in an ideal world, self-healing. The journal contains explicit and implicit scenes of violence and sexual content; it is not for the faint of heart. Reader discretion is advised.
